# Create a custom firmware product for your operational technology (OT) assets {#ariaid-title1}

If the firmware product that is embedded into your OT assets
isn't already represented in the Enterprise Asset Management
Content Service, create a custom firmware product.

## Before you begin

Important:  
You can create custom firmware products only using the OT Asset Workspace. To use the OT Asset Workspace, install the OT Asset Management application on your ServiceNow instance. Role required: sn_eam.enterprise_admin

## Procedure

1. Navigate to AllOT Asset WorkspaceNormalization.
2. Select the Custom firmware products tab.
3. Select New.
4. On the form, fill in the fields.

   | Field | Description |
   |-|-|
   | Manufacturer | Manufacturer of the firmware product. |
   | Product | Name of the firmware product. |
   | UNSPSC classification | Eight-digit numeric code that identifies the firmware product. |
   | Description | Description of the firmware product. |
   | Active | Option that indicates if the firmware product is active. |
   | Exclude from content service | Option that excludes the firmware product from being shared with the Enterprise Asset Management Content Service. |

5. Select Save.

## Result

The custom firmware product is created. If any existing firmware publisher uses the same manufacturer as the custom firmware product, the Enterprise Asset Management application automatically associates that firmware publisher with the custom firmware product. Otherwise, the Enterprise Asset Management application creates a custom firmware publisher to associate with the custom firmware product.
